Who are Roots Rising?

Roots Rising is an award-winning nonprofit organization whose mission is to empower youth and build community through food and farming. Our vision is to lift up teens as community changemakers and to strengthen the local food system through the transformational power of meaningful work. 

Roots Rising has two main initiatives: our Youth Crews and our Pittsfield Farmers Market.

What do they need you for?

We have a variety of tasks within the garden which can suit your physical and mental health needs. Our gardening tasks are seasonal and include composting, seed sowing, building planters, growing veg. Many of our volunteers have gone on to gain employment and we have developed community beyond the garden. Not only does attending create wellbeing in ourselves we are contributing to a wider community by providing a space for families to come, connect, eat and enjoy nature in the garden.
